Index
All Classes and Interfaces|All Packages
A
- AbstractExecScript - Class in io.kestra.plugin.scripts.exec
- AbstractExecScript() - Constructor for class io.kestra.plugin.scripts.exec.AbstractExecScript
- AbstractLogConsumer - Class in io.kestra.plugin.scripts.exec.scripts.runners
-
Deprecated.
- AbstractLogConsumer() - Constructor for class io.kestra.plugin.scripts.exec.scripts.runners.AbstractLogConsumer
-
Deprecated.
- addAdditionalVars(Map<String, Object>) - Method in class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
- addEnv(Map<String, String>) - Method in class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
- ALWAYS - Enum constant in enum class io.kestra.plugin.scripts.runner.docker.PullPolicy
B
- beforeCommands - Variable in class io.kestra.plugin.scripts.exec.AbstractExecScript
C
- client(DockerClientConfig) - Static method in class io.kestra.plugin.scripts.runner.docker.DockerService
- commands(RunContext) - Method in class io.kestra.plugin.scripts.exec.AbstractExecScript
- CommandsWrapper - Class in io.kestra.plugin.scripts.exec.scripts.runners
- CommandsWrapper(RunContext) - Constructor for class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
- cpu -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- cpu -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
- Cpu - Class in io.kestra.plugin.scripts.runner.docker
- Cpu() - Constructor for class io.kestra.plugin.scripts.runner.docker.Cpu
- createConfig(RunContext, Object, List<Credentials>, String) - Static method in class io.kestra.plugin.scripts.runner.docker.DockerService
- Credentials - Class in io.kestra.plugin.scripts.runner.docker
- Credentials() - Constructor for class io.kestra.plugin.scripts.runner.docker.Credentials
D
- DefaultLogConsumer - Class in io.kestra.plugin.scripts.exec.scripts.runners
-
Deprecated.
- DefaultLogConsumer(RunContext) - Constructor for class io.kestra.plugin.scripts.exec.scripts.runners.DefaultLogConsumer
-
Deprecated.
- DeviceRequest - Class in io.kestra.plugin.scripts.runner.docker
- DeviceRequest() - Constructor for class io.kestra.plugin.scripts.runner.docker.DeviceRequest
- deviceRequests -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- deviceRequests -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
- DOCKER - Enum constant in enum class io.kestra.plugin.scripts.exec.scripts.models.RunnerType
- DockerOptions - Class in io.kestra.plugin.scripts.exec.scripts.models
- DockerOptions() - Constructor for class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- DockerService - Class in io.kestra.plugin.scripts.runner.docker
- DockerService() - Constructor for class io.kestra.plugin.scripts.runner.docker.DockerService
- DockerTaskRunner - Class in io.kestra.plugin.scripts.runner.docker
- DockerTaskRunner() - Constructor for class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
E
- entryPoint -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- entryPoint -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
- env - Variable in class io.kestra.plugin.scripts.exec.AbstractExecScript
- extraHosts -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- extraHosts -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
F
- failFast - Variable in class io.kestra.plugin.scripts.exec.AbstractExecScript
- finalState() - Method in class io.kestra.plugin.scripts.exec.scripts.models.ScriptOutput
- findHost(RunContext, String) - Static method in class io.kestra.plugin.scripts.runner.docker.DockerService
- from(DockerOptions) - Static method in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
G
- getBeforeCommandsWithOptions() - Method in class io.kestra.plugin.scripts.exec.AbstractExecScript
- getContainerImage() - Method in class io.kestra.plugin.scripts.exec.AbstractExecScript
- getDocker() - Method in class io.kestra.plugin.scripts.exec.AbstractExecScript
- getEnableOutputDirectory() - Method in class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
- getExitOnErrorCommands() - Method in class io.kestra.plugin.scripts.exec.AbstractExecScript
-
Gets the list of additional commands to be used for defining interpreter errors handling.
- getOutputDirectory() - Method in class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
- getTaskRunner() - Method in class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
I
- IF_NOT_PRESENT - Enum constant in enum class io.kestra.plugin.scripts.runner.docker.PullPolicy
- image -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- image -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
- injectDefaults(DockerOptions) - Method in class io.kestra.plugin.scripts.exec.AbstractExecScript
-
Allow setting Docker options defaults values.
- interpreter - Variable in class io.kestra.plugin.scripts.exec.AbstractExecScript
- io.kestra.plugin.scripts.exec - package io.kestra.plugin.scripts.exec
- io.kestra.plugin.scripts.exec.scripts.models - package io.kestra.plugin.scripts.exec.scripts.models
- io.kestra.plugin.scripts.exec.scripts.runners - package io.kestra.plugin.scripts.exec.scripts.runners
- io.kestra.plugin.scripts.runner.docker - package io.kestra.plugin.scripts.runner.docker
M
- mayAddExitOnErrorCommands(List<String>) - Method in class io.kestra.plugin.scripts.exec.AbstractExecScript
- memory -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- memory -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
- Memory - Class in io.kestra.plugin.scripts.runner.docker
- Memory() - Constructor for class io.kestra.plugin.scripts.runner.docker.Memory
N
- networkMode -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- networkMode -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
- NEVER - Enum constant in enum class io.kestra.plugin.scripts.runner.docker.PullPolicy
- NEWLINE_PATTERN - Static vari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
P
- PROCESS - Enum constant in enum class io.kestra.plugin.scripts.exec.scripts.models.RunnerType
- pullPolicy -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- pullPolicy -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
- PullPolicy - Enum Class in io.kestra.plugin.scripts.runner.docker
R
- registryUrlFromImage(String) - Static method in class io.kestra.plugin.scripts.runner.docker.DockerService
- render(RunContext, String, List<String>) - Method in class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
- render(RunContext, List<String>, List<String>) - Method in class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
- run() - Method in class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
- run(RunContext, TaskCommands, List<String>, List<String>) - Method in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
- runner - Variable in class io.kestra.plugin.scripts.exec.AbstractExecScript
- runnerAdditionalVars(RunContext, TaskCommands) - Method in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
- RunnerType - Enum Class in io.kestra.plugin.scripts.exec.scripts.models
S
- ScriptOutput - Class in io.kestra.plugin.scripts.exec.scripts.models
- ScriptOutput() - Constructor for class io.kestra.plugin.scripts.exec.scripts.models.ScriptOutput
- ScriptOutputFormat<T> - Class in io.kestra.plugin.scripts.exec.scripts.models
- ScriptOutputFormat() - Constructor for class io.kestra.plugin.scripts.exec.scripts.models.ScriptOutputFormat
- setDockerConfig(String) - Method in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
-
Deprecated.
- setDockerHost(String) - Method in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
-
Deprecated.
T
- taskRunner - Variable in class io.kestra.plugin.scripts.exec.AbstractExecScript
U
- user -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- user -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
V
- valueOf(String) - Static method in enum class io.kestra.plugin.scripts.exec.scripts.models.RunnerType
-
Returns the enum constant of this class with the specified name.
- valueOf(String) - Static method in enum class io.kestra.plugin.scripts.runner.docker.PullPolicy
-
Returns the enum constant of this class with the specified name.
- values() - Static method in enum class io.kestra.plugin.scripts.exec.scripts.models.RunnerType
-
Returns an array containing the constants of this enum class, in the order they are declared.
- values() - Static method in enum class io.kestra.plugin.scripts.runner.docker.PullPolicy
-
Returns an array containing the constants of this enum class, in the order they are declared.
- volumes - Variable in class io.kestra.plugin.scripts.exec.scripts.models.DockerOptions
- volumes - Variable in class io.kestra.plugin.scripts.runner.docker.DockerTaskRunner
W
- warningOnStdErr - Variable in class io.kestra.plugin.scripts.exec.AbstractExecScript
- withEnv(Map<String, String>) - Method in class io.kestra.plugin.scripts.exec.scripts.runners.CommandsWrapper
All Classes and Interfaces|All Packages
AbstractLogConsumerinstead.